According to The Business Research Company’s Animal Feed Inactive Yeast Global Market Report 2024, The animal feed inactive yeast market size has grown strongly in recent years. It will grow from $154.61 billion in 2023 to $163.47 billion in 2024 at a compound annual growth rate (CAGR) of 5.7%.  The  growth in the historic period can be attributed to increased demand for high-quality animal nutrition, focus on livestock health and performance, shift towards natural and sustainable feed additives, efforts to improve feed conversion efficiency, growing awareness of antimicrobial properties.

The animal feed inactive yeast market size is expected to see steady growth in the next few years. It will grow to $196.63 billion in 2028 at a compound annual growth rate (CAGR) of 4.7%.  The growth in the forecast period can be attributed to increasing emphasis on gut health in animals, expansion of the livestock industry, research on functional benefits and nutrient profiles, regulatory support for natural feed additives, integration in specialty and functional feeds. Major trends in the forecast period include technological advancements in yeast production, collaborations and partnerships in the industry, regulatory support and compliance, focus on monogastric and ruminant nutrition.

Increasing meat consumption is expected to propel the growth of the animal feed inactive yeast market going forward. Meat is a term used to describe the edible muscular tissue of animals, typically mammals or birds, consumed as food by humans. The animal feeds inactive yeast is commonly used in livestock production as a nutritional supplement for animals. It is added to animal feed formulations to provide various benefits and improve the overall health and performance of livestock, increasing meat quality. For instance, in March 2023, according to the Australian Bureau of Statistics, an Australia-based government agency, beef production increased by 11.3% to reach 524,335 tons. Further, mutton production increased by 31.8% to 58,662 tons. Therefore, increasing meat consumption drives the demand for the animal feed inactive yeast market.

Product innovation is a key trend gaining popularity in the animal feed inactive yeast market. Major companies operating in the animal feed inactive yeast market are developing innovative products to sustain their position in the market. For instance, in March 2022, Lallemand Inc., a US-based animal nutrition company, launched YELA PROSECURE. It is a specifically designed hydrolyzed yeast that offers highly digestible and functional nutrients that support animal performance, digestive care, and feed palatability while contributing to the feed protein balance. This innovative product uses a controlled hydrolysis process by adding selected exogenous enzymes to the biomass. It ensures high nutrient digestibility and functionality while being reliable and available in volume. Additionally, it benefits animals by increasing nutrient digestibility, improving gut health, reducing the risk of disease, increasing growth rates, and improving feed conversion efficiency.
